Description

Rebecca Burnham, an award-winning columnist and community theater leader, joins us on the show today. Rebecca shares her extensive experience in musical theater, recounting how it helped her family integrate into a new community and build meaningful relationships. She discusses her initiative, Summit Stages, aimed at using musical theater to bridge social and ethnic divides. Rebecca highlights her collaboration with Blackfoot artists on a retelling of Peter Pan and music's transformative power in fostering community and personal growth. The conversation also touches on overcoming self-doubt, evolving traditions, and the shared effort required to build a united and inspired community
